Types of Masks and Their Uses:

  • KN95 Masks: Conform to Chinese standards and filter out at least 95% of airborne particles.
  • N95 Masks: Adhere to U.S. NIOSH standards, with similar filtration capabilities as KN95 but different testing and fit requirements.
  • Disposable Face Masks: Common in healthcare settings, offering protection against droplets containing viruses and bacteria.

Most Commonly Used Masks in Hospitals and Why:

  • Surgical Masks: Widely used for general procedures; they protect against droplets but are not designed for airborne pathogens.
  • N95 Respirators: Preferred in settings where aerosol-generating procedures are performed because they provide a tighter fit and superior filtration.
  • Specialty Masks (e.g., PAPRs): Used in high-risk scenarios such as treating patients with airborne diseases like tuberculosis.

Filtration and Safety Testing:

  • Particle Filtration Efficiency (PFE): Measures the percentage of particles blocked by the mask material.
  • Bacterial Filtration Efficiency (BFE): Tests the mask’s ability to prevent the transmission of bacteria.
  • Viral Filtration Efficiency (VFE): Similar to BFE but tests for the mask’s ability to block viruses.
  • Breathability Test (Differential Pressure Test): Assesses the air flow resistance of the mask, affecting comfort.
  • Fluid Resistance: Important for surgical masks to protect against blood and body fluids in medical settings.
  • Fit and Leakage Testing (Fit Test and Total Inward Leakage): Ensures a tight seal and assesses the leakage of substances inside the mask.

Certification and Compliance:

  • Masks must comply with local and international standards, like NIOSH for N95 in the USA and various standards for KN95 in China, ensuring that they meet rigorous safety and performance criteria.

3. How often should disposable masks be replaced?

Disposable masks should be replaced whenever they become soiled, damaged, or moist. In hospital settings, it is recommended to replace the mask between patients to maintain optimal hygiene and effectiveness.
